Role Description:

  • Specify, design and assure information systems that support core organisational functions within key account or functional areas.
  • Work within the Shared Services Enterprise IT Architecture area to define robust and cost-effective solution architectures and designs to meet the business objectives and requirements of the customer, with responsibility for delivery of fit for purpose solutions in line with Shared Services Enterprise IT standards and policies.
  • Work on multiple projects at any one time depending on the size of the projects, working closely with the Project Manager and associated roles covering business change/analysis, service design, security and product development.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ills to effectively communicate the solution design to a wide audience including development and test teams, reviewers (both internal and external to Shared Services Enterprise IT), business management and customers.

Knowledge:

  • Proven experience in delivering IM&T solutions together with associated architecture deliverables.
  • Proven knowledge and experience of working within architecture frameworks e.g. TOGAF.
  • Understanding of the service lifecycle is advantageous e.g. ITIL.
  • Hands-on experience with business and system requirements gathering/analysis.
  • Proven experience in design and development of Information Systems.
  • Strong understanding of information processing principles and practices.
  • Technical knowledge of a range of IM&T business systems from ERPs through procurement to supplier management.

Skills:

  • Excellent analytical, conceptual, and problem-solving abilities.
  • Very good written and oral communication skills.
  • Architecture and technical support documentation skills.
  • Understanding of IM&T/software development lifecycle (including methodologies e.g. Agile) and associated reviews, policies, standards and governance processes.
  • Strong interpersonal and consultative skills.
  • Ability to work with a wide range of stakeholders at all business levels and present ideas in user-friendly language.
  • Able to prioritise and execute tasks in a high-pressure environment.
  • Experience working in a team-oriented, collaborative environment.
  • Experience of technical leadership e.g. acting as a Project Technical Authority or Project Engineering Manager.

Qualifications:

  • Relevant IT, engineering or business degree.
  • Relevant vocational qualification or equivalent experience e.g. HNC/HND.
  • Member, Chartered or Fellow of recognised IT and/or Engineering society.

How to prepare for a job interview at JAM Recruitment Ltd

Know Your Architecture Frameworks

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of architecture frameworks like TOGAF. Be ready to discuss how you've applied these frameworks in past projects, as this will show your understanding and experience in delivering IM&T solutions.

Communicate Clearly

Since the role requires excellent written and verbal communication skills, practice explaining complex technical concepts in simple terms. Think about how you would present your solution designs to different stakeholders, from developers to business management.

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ills

Prepare examples of how you've tackled challenges in previous roles. Highlight your analytical and conceptual abilities by discussing specific problems you solved and the impact of your solutions on the project or organisation.

Understand the Service Lifecycle

Familiarise yourself with the service lifecycle, especially ITIL principles. Be prepared to discuss how you've integrated these practices into your work, as this will demonstrate your comprehensive understanding of the processes involved in delivering fit-for-purpose solutions.
